Water your lawn only when it needs it. If you leave footprints when walking across the grass, it’s time to water.
Wash your car using a bucket of soapy water instead of letting the hose run. Use a positive shut-off nozzle.
Use a broom or rake instead of a hose to clean driveways and sidewalks.
While waiting for hot water, capture running tap water for later use on household plants or in your garden.
Run only full loads in the washing machine or dishwasher.
